Good Hope AME Zion
Built in 1886, shortly after the Civil War by the Reverend Andrew Cartwright, a dominate force in the movement of Zion Methodism. Rev. Cartwright was a missionary whose travels took him to Africa. The name Good Hope is derived from “Cape Good Hope.”

Historic Hope Plantation
Restored home of former North Carolina Governor David Stone (1770-1818).  The plantation complex offers unique insights into the late 18th- and 19th-century rural life in eastern North Carolina and the South.

Historic Rehoboth Church
On the National Register of Historic Places and located in Roper, NC. Visit this beautiful 1853 Greek Revival style church built of heart pine and cypress cut from nearby woods.

Hobgood County Church Museum
Built by a tavern owner to satisfy his wife’s desire for a “meeting house.” When Hobgood was incorporated and a lot donated for a Methodist Church, the church was moved by mules pulling it over logs a few feet each week. Sunday services were wherever the church happened to be that week.
